Mindfulness Meditation

Mindfulness meditation is a transformative practice that involves maintaining a moment-by-moment awareness of our thoughts, feelings, bodily sensations, and surrounding environment with openness and curiosity. It’s a form of meditation that roots an individual firmly in the present, enabling them to achieve a state of calm and balance. The benefits of engaging in mindfulness meditation are extensive. It has been scientifically proven to reduce stress and anxiety, improve attention and concentration, and promote a general feeling of well-being. Additionally, it can lower blood pressure, reduce chronic pain, and improve sleep. Mindfulness meditation also contributes to greater cognitive flexibility and enhances relationship satisfaction by promoting empathy and compassion. By regularly practicing mindfulness, individuals can cultivate a more nonjudgmental and compassionate space for themselves and others, leading to improved mental and emotional health.
